The Rise of Sustainable Fashion Trends and Eco-Friendly Style

In recent years, the fashion industry has seen a significant shift towards sustainability and eco-friendly practices. As consumers become more conscious of the environmental impact of fast fashion, there has been a growing demand for clothing that is not only stylish but also produced ethically and sustainably.

What is Sustainable Fashion?

Sustainable fashion refers to clothing that is designed, manufactured, distributed, and used in ways that are environmentally friendly. This includes using organic and natural materials, reducing waste and carbon footprint, and promoting fair labor practices throughout the supply chain.

Key Trends in Sustainable Fashion

1. Upcycling: Upcycling involves creating new garments from old or discarded materials, giving them a new lease of life and reducing waste.

2. Ethical Sourcing: Brands are increasingly transparent about where their materials come from and how their products are made, ensuring fair wages and working conditions for workers.

3. Slow Fashion: Slow fashion promotes quality over quantity, encouraging consumers to invest in timeless pieces that are durable and long-lasting.

4. Vegan Fashion: Vegan fashion uses materials that are free from animal products, appealing to consumers who seek cruelty-free alternatives.

Eco-Friendly Style Tips

  1. Choose organic and sustainable materials like organic cotton, hemp, or bamboo.
  2. Support local and ethical brands that prioritize sustainability in their practices.
  3. Invest in timeless pieces that can be styled in multiple ways and will last for years.
  4. Opt for second-hand or vintage clothing to reduce the demand for new production.
  5. Wash clothes in cold water, line dry them, and avoid using the dryer to save energy.
